980, 206. Counting and sizing particles. COULTER ELECTRONICS Ltd. Aug. 31, 1962 [Sept. 20, 1961], No. 33604/62. Heading G1N. In an arrangement for counting and sizing particles in a liquid suspension wherein a predetermined volume of the suspension is drawn through a metering aperture to effect, in the presence of particles, a change of impedance between two electrodes 66, 74 spaced one on each side of the aperture, and the predetermined volume is drawn through by a metering device 60 including an insulative conduit 88 through which a conductive fluid 84 flows between a pair of contacts 90, 91 arranged to start and stop the counter when contacted by the conductive fluid as described in Specifications 927,346 and 865,069, an additional contact 92 is included in the conduit, to be engaged by the conductive fluid shortly after contact with the second contact whereby the aperture is short circuited to prevent the flow of current therethrough. The stop contact connections are arranged so that the preamplifier and/or subsequent stages may be described. Earthing of contact 91 by the mercury, drops the potential at the junction of resistor R18 with diode V7 and cuts off valve section V8B. Subsequent contact with contact 92 short circuits the two electrodes 66, 74 and prevents the flow of current through the aperture. Specifications 722,418 and 865,070 also are referred to.
